Court rejects Dinks’ attorney’s demands

15:13, 24 January, 2015

YEREVAN, 24 JANUARY, ARMENPRESS. During an ensuring trial for the case of Istanbul-Armenian intellectual Hrant Dink, the court rejected the demands of the Dinks’ attorneys, as “Armenpress” reports, citing Agos Weekly. Suspect Erhan Tuncel, who is in liberty, was attending the trial, but the assassin Ogün Samast and organizer of the crime Yasin Hayal hadn’t shown up.

 Attorney Hakan Bakircioglu demanded that the court expand investigation into the murder and hand the records of the studies by Istanbul’s security department and persecution division on Hrant Dink and Agos Weekly and persons having participated in the trials for the murder of the Istanbul-Armenian intellectual over to the Dinks. Bakircioglu said he wanted the court to examine the data on the computers that Trabizon’s security department had used before and after Dink’s murder. However, the court rejected these demands, saying that examination would only prolong the investigation of the case.
